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the technical field of display racks, and in particular to an adjustable display rack. Background Technology
[0002] Display racks are primarily used for product display and brand promotion. Depending on the type of product being displayed, display racks can be categorized into video display racks, daily necessities display racks, and building materials display racks, among others. Building materials display racks are further divided into those made of metal, non-metal, plant-based, synthetic polymers, and asphalt, with non-metallic materials including pipes.
[0003] When displaying pipe samples using display racks, various problems can arise due to differences in pipe length and diameter, affecting the display effect. First, if the pipe to be displayed is long but the support rod of the display rack is low, the pipe's center of gravity will shift backward, causing it to tip over and ultimately preventing proper display. Conversely, if the pipe itself is low but the support rod is too high, it will not provide effective support for the pipe, also leading to display failure. Secondly, when the pipe diameter is smaller than the distance between the two limiting rods on the display rack, the pipe will tilt to one side, affecting the stability of the display; if the pipe diameter is larger than the distance between the two limiting rods, the pipe cannot be smoothly placed between the limiting rods, directly resulting in the inability to display. [0019] like Figure 1 - Figure 3 As shown, the adjustable display rack of this utility model embodiment includes: two base plates 1, two brackets 2, four sets of adjustment mechanisms 3 and two sets of support components 4.
[0020] Among them, two brackets 2 are respectively set on the corresponding base plate 1, four sets of adjustment mechanisms 3 are slidably connected to the two brackets 2, and two sets of support components 4 are respectively set on the corresponding adjustment mechanisms 3.
[0021] Each adjustment mechanism 3 includes a slider 32, a threaded column 34, a connecting block 35, and a nut 36.
[0022] Among them, the support leg of the bracket 2 is provided with a sliding groove 31 and a through groove 33 on its inner side and side wall, respectively. The slider 32 is slidably connected to the sliding groove 31, the connecting block 35 is slidably connected to the support leg of the bracket 2, the threaded column 34 passes through the through groove 33 and the connecting block 35 and is connected to the slider 32, the nut 36 is threadedly connected to the threaded column 34, and the two sets of support components 4 are respectively set between the two sets of adjustment mechanisms 3.
[0023] Specifically, when it is necessary to adjust the two sets of support components 4 according to the length of the pipe to be displayed, the operator can rotate the nut 36 on the same set to loosen it. Then, according to the required length of the pipe to be displayed, the telescopic column 42 and the storage column 41 are moved up and down. At this time, the telescopic column 42 and the storage column 41 will drive the two connecting blocks 35 to move along the outer wall of the support leg of the bracket 2. At the same time, the two connecting blocks 35 will drive the slider 32 to slide inside the slide groove 31 through the threaded column 34. When the telescopic column 42 and the storage column 41 are adjusted to the appropriate height, the operator can rotate the nut 36 to tighten it, so that the nut 36 and the slider 32 clamp the outer wall of the support leg of the bracket 2, thereby fixing the telescopic column 42 and the storage column 41 at the current height. Then, the operator can repeat the above operation to adjust the other set of telescopic columns 42 and storage columns 41 to the appropriate height.
[0024] In one embodiment of this utility model, such as Figure 3 As shown, each set of support components 4 includes two storage columns 41, two telescopic columns 42, and a fixing component 43.
[0025] Two storage columns 41 are respectively set on the side wall of the corresponding connecting block 35, two telescopic columns 42 are slidably connected to the corresponding storage columns 41, and the other end of the two telescopic columns 42 are respectively connected to the corresponding connecting block 35. The fixing component 43 is set on one of the storage columns 41 and one of the telescopic columns 42.
[0026] Each set of fixing components 43 includes a spring 432 and a latch 433.
[0027] The telescopic column 42 has a storage hole 431 on its side wall, a spring 432 is installed in the storage hole 431, a latch 433 is connected to the other end of the spring 432, and a latch hole 434 is provided at equal intervals on the outer wall of the storage column 41.
[0028] It should be noted that the fixing component 43 described in this embodiment is set on the storage column 41 and the telescopic column 42 on the same side to facilitate adjustment.
[0029] Specifically, when it is necessary to adjust the overall width of the display rack according to the number of pipes to be displayed, the staff can press the two latches 433. At this time, the two latches 433 will apply pressure to the corresponding springs 432. The springs 432 will compress and store force, and the latches 433 will move along the inner wall of the storage hole 431. When the two latches 433 are completely retracted into the storage hole 431, another staff member can pull the bracket 2. At this time, the bracket will drive the storage column 41 to move along the outer wall of the telescopic column 42, thereby adjusting the overall width of the display rack.
[0030] In one embodiment of this utility model, such as Figure 2As shown, multiple sets of adjustment components 5 are provided on the outside of the storage column 41 and the telescopic column 42.
[0031] Each set of adjustment components 5 includes a connecting frame 51 and a threaded bolt 52. The connecting frame 51 is slidably connected to the storage column 41 and the telescopic column 42, and the threaded bolt 52 is threadedly connected to the connecting frame 51.
[0032] The bottom walls of the storage column 41 and the telescopic column 42 are respectively provided with limiting grooves 71, and multiple limiting strips 72 are slidably connected in the limiting grooves 71, and the multiple limiting strips 72 are respectively set in the corresponding connecting frames 51.
[0033] It should be noted that the outer wall dimensions of the connecting frame 51 described in this embodiment are consistent with the outer wall dimensions of the storage column 41, thereby ensuring that the storage column 41 can slide smoothly.
[0034] Limiting posts 6 are provided on the side walls of multiple connecting frames 51.
[0035] Specifically, when the staff needs to adjust the distance between the two limiting posts 6 according to the diameter of the pipe to be displayed, the staff can rotate the threaded bolts 52 one by one to loosen them, and then move the limiting posts 6. At this time, the limiting posts 6 will drive the connecting frame 51 to move along the outer wall of the receiving post 41 and the telescopic post 42. At the same time, the limiting strip 72 will move along the direction defined by the limiting groove 71. After adjusting it to the appropriate position, the staff can rotate the threaded bolts 52 to make it press tightly against the upper wall of the receiving post 41 or the telescopic post 42, thereby fixing the limiting posts 6 in the current position.
[0036] In one embodiment of this utility model, such as Figure 2 As shown, telescopic rods 8 are symmetrically arranged between the two base plates 1.
[0037] It is understandable that by using the telescopic rods 8 symmetrically arranged between the two base plates 1, the telescopic rods 8 can limit the bottom position of the pipe when it is being displayed, thereby preventing the pipe from slipping and being unable to be displayed.
